The global market for Electric Vehicle Shielded HV Cables was valued at US$ 1420 million in the year 2024 and is projected to reach a revised size of US$ 8021 million by 2031, growing at a CAGR of 28.5% during the forecast period.
A shielded cable or screened cable is an electrical cable that has a common conductive layer around its conductors for electromagnetic shielding.
Global EV sales continued strong. A total of 10,5 million new BEVs and PHEVs were delivered during 2022, an increase of +55 % compared to 2021. China and Europe emerged as the main drivers of strong growth in global EV sales. In 2022, the production and sales of new energy vehicles in China reach 7.0 million and 6.8 million respectively, a year-on-year increase of 96.9% and 93.4%, with a market share of 25.6%. The production and sales of new energy vehicles have ranked first in the world for eight consecutive years. Among them, the sales volume of pure electric vehicles was 5.365 million, a year-on-year increase of 81.6%. In 2022, sales of pure electric vehicles in Europe will increase by 29% year-on-year to 1.58 million.
